Is your PAT prior to 11:30 am? If not, all you'll end up doing is waiting in the terminal instead of at the hotel. Even if your PAT is prior to 11:30, the actual boarding starts around that time or a little later with concierge and Platinum first so if you don't fit either of those categories, you probably won't be on the ship any earlier than if you took the shuttle at 11:30 am.

Some people pick early PATs so that they will have a low boarding number, and a better chance that their number has already been called by the time they check in. So there's no wait to board, once checked in.

One other thing I'll note. There were some changes at Port Canaveral, and public transportation options (shuttles, taxis, private cars, etc) cannot enter the port/terminal area until 11:00, from what I've read.
